<blockquote>Elizabeth Mauldin, driving fast along the skeletal remains of Arizona’s US-89, somewhere near Tuba City, saw a far-off glint and yanked her steering wheel hard to the left.
Her custom-built tow truck left the broken roadbed and plowed into the scrub, red sand rooster-tailing behind her as the eight knobby rear tires bit hard, shredding small clumps of sage-green bushes into confetti.
Bouncing in her harness, Mauldin felt adrenaline coursing through her body, easing the dull ache that constantly throbbed in her gut.
She wasn’t sure if the glint was another ground-vehicle or an old, broken window that had happened to catch the sunlight. More than anything, though, she hoped it was Big Bertha.</blockquote>
